打印

关于过零的几个问题

[复制链接]
3031|4
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
:handshake 最近在做一个可控硅调压电路,要用工频过零来触发MCU中断,已用变压器变为AC9V,用三极管做的效果不佳,波形成梯形,现在想改用LM393过零比较器来做,双向过零都要检测得到,用下面的电路要怎么改比较好呢。

未命名99.JPG (28.09 KB )

未命名99.JPG

相关帖子

沙发
maychang| | 2010-4-25 09:28 | 只看该作者
LM393含两个比较器,一个用于上升过零,一个用于下降过零即可检测到双向过零。
LM311的1脚接地,输出为低时电位为零,LM393作不到,输出为低时电位接近电源负,此负电压加在单片机上是不允许的,必须将此信号箝位到地电位附近。

使用特权

评论回复
板凳
cjsisking|  楼主 | 2010-4-25 09:53 | 只看该作者
LM393含两个比较器,一个用于上升过零,一个用于下降过零即可检测到双向过零
我又想要输出的信号只有一个,就是10MS得到一个高电平的中断信号给MCU,上面的做法是不是会占用两个中断呢。

使用特权

评论回复
地板
maychang| | 2010-4-25 13:02 | 只看该作者
“你好,冒昧打扰了,看了你关于过零比较器的许多回帖,想请你说一下如果我想用LM393,实现对工频50HZ的信号,每10ms得到一个高电平的中断信号,应该怎么样去实现呢,谢谢了”
两个比较器的输出当然要处理一下,可以在两个比较器的输出端各用一个微分电路,输出上升沿之后让它持续例如1ms即降成零(1ms足够单片机使用),然后加箝位。不用箝位电路,也可以串联一支二极管,单片机I/O加下拉电阻,只允许正向电压施加于单片机I/O口线。

使用特权

评论回复
5
cauhorse| | 2010-4-25 14:02 | 只看该作者
要求不高的话,这么整就行。我用的也是AC9~20V。
1)双光耦

2)硅桥+单个光耦

出来的波形上升沿还是比较陡的,可以在光耦后级加一个LM393整形。
过零脉冲的宽度可以通过更改光耦LED端的电阻值来调节。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

0

主题

24

帖子

1

粉丝